TEEN BEATEN, ROBBED ON TROLLEY IN LA MESA

Printer-friendly versionPrinter-friendly version Share this

 

 

April 5, 2011 (La Mesa)  At 8:30 a.m. today, a 14-year-old boy was punched in the face three times and his necklace and hat were taken by two suspects aboard a trolley in La Mesa. The robbery occurred while the victim and suspects were riding eastbound on the MTS Trolley between the Spring Street and La Mesa Boulevard stations.

 

The victim suffered pain to his jaw and went to Paradise Valley Hospital with a family member before reporting the crime to the police. The victim has since been released from the hospital with minor injuries.

 

The suspects were described as two black male adults, 18-20 years of age. One suspect was 5 foot, 10 inches tall, muscular build, wearing a black tee shirt. There is no other information on the second suspect. Both suspects were seen exiting the trolley at the La Mesa Boulevard Station.
